Output 40bf8d7826250a8f5341fbd8d6e5e313b436933bf8c374a7a0c41d93e1dac38c:1

value
3254297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1c25a59053af79ad8db46de79dd5f72f6ab2c1 OP_EQUAL
address
A831vtG12vYwjbgAtekTh37GTTFKYQQ15T
transaction
40bf8d7826250a8f5341fbd8d6e5e313b436933bf8c374a7a0c41d93e1dac38c